Given:

The graph in the attachment where the coordinates are (3,3) and (-3,-1)

Required:

Which inequality represent the graph

The first step is to determine the slope of the graph

m = \frac{y_2 - y_1}{x_2 - x_1}

Where m represents the slope, (x_1, y_1) = (3,3) and (x_2, y_2) = (-3,-1)

m = \frac{-1 - 3}{-3 - 3}

m = \frac{-4}{-6}

Simplify to lowest term

m = \frac{2}{3}

Next is to determine the equation of the line using the slope formula

m = \frac{y - y_1}{x - x_1}, (x_1, y_1) = (3,3)  and m = \frac{2}{3}

\frac{2}{3} = \frac{y - 3}{x - 3}

Cross multiply

2 * (x - 3) = 3 * (y - 3)

Open both brackets

2 x - 6 = 3y -9

Collect like terms

2 x - 6 +9= 3y

2 x+3= 3y

Divide through by 3

\frac{2x}{3} + \frac{3}{3} = \frac{3y}{3}

\frac{2x}{3} + 1 = y

Reorder

y = \frac{2x}{3} + 1

Next is to determine the inequality sign

  • The dotted lines on the graph shows that the inequality sign is either > or <
  • Since the shaded region is the upper part of the graph, then the > inequality sign will be considered,

The inequality becomes

y > \frac{2x}{3} + 1

Step-by-step explanation:

Part 1) we have

2x^{2} -12x+1=0

Convert to vertex form

step 1  

Factor the leading coefficient and complete the square

2(x^{2} -6x)+1=0

2(x^{2} -6x+9)+1-18=0

step 2

2(x^{2} -6x+9)+1-18=0

2(x^{2} -6x+9)-17=0

step 3

Rewrite as perfect squares

2(x-3)^{2}-17=0

Part 3) we have

f(x)=-x^{2}+16x-60

we know that

This is the equation of a vertical parabola open downward

The vertex is a maximum

Convert to vertex form

f(x)+60=-x^{2}+16x

Factor the leading coefficient

f(x)+60=-(x^{2}-16x)

Complete the squares

f(x)+60-64=-(x^{2}-16x+64)

f(x)-4=-(x^{2}-16x+64)

Rewrite as perfect squares

f(x)-4=-(x-8)^{2}

f(x)=-(x-8)^{2}+4

The vertex is the point (8,4)

The vertex represent the maximum profit
